The important part here is that the Revive Hydration Clinic in River North, Chicago has just opened its doors with the claim that it can alleviate your hangover symptoms within the hour, via a combination of IV fluids, vitamins, and medications. We all know that horrible feeling the next morning is caused by dehydration — Revive seeks to perk you right up by taking all the hard parts of re-hydrating (like drinking water,ugh) out of the equation. They also offer conference, private and semi-private rooms, as well as blankets and eye covers, because no one really wants to be awake during a hangover so bad you’re willing to shell out $99 to get a little relief.

To that end, it’s worth it to note Revive also deals with people suffering from cold and flu symptoms, as well as athletes and jet-lagged business men. This idea (courtesy of Jack Dybis, surgeon, who says the medical community is “very aware” of the hangover struggle) is not the first of its kind, though: Hangover Heaven has been doing its thing in Vegas now for a while. On wheels, no less.
